FILING OF COMPLAINT
Written complaint must be in a form of notarized affidavit and must attached with other supporting documentary evidences.
FRONTLINE SERVICES
NR SERVICES TIMELINE FEE Concerned Branch
1 Filing of Complaint 15 minutes None Legal and Investigation
2 Issuance of Clearance 30 minutes None Legal and Investigation
Schedule of available services:
Monday to Friday 0800H -1700H
NO NOON BREAK
Who can avail of the services?
Any personnel of the AFP and their dependents, individual, entities and organization who has personal knowledge of the offense committed by the respondent.
What are the requirements?
Complaint Affidavit, letter complaint, documentary evidence and testimonies of the witness/es (if there is any).
Duration:
More or less than 30 minutes.

Issuance of Certification
Schedule of available services:
Monday to Friday 0800H to 1700H
NO NOON BREAK
Who can avail of the services:
All Army personnel.
What are the requirements:
- Written request from concerned person;
- Written request from unit commander; or
- Written request from any active commissioned officer authorized to act for and in behalf of the unit Commander.
Duration: 30 Minutes PROCEDURE: 1. The admin NCO or record NCO will receive the written request from the concerned person or from the unit commander. 2. The admin NCO will forward the request to record NCO for verification in the OAPM data base. 3. Record NCO will prepare the certification and forward the same to Chief, Admin Branch for signature in behalf of APM. 4. Release of Certification

FILING OF COMPLAINT Procedure: Upon receipt of complaint, duty personnel will conduct initial investigation and verification of substantial documents from complainants; and refer the complainant to Gender and Development (GAD) Office with complaint slip.
GAD personnel will conduct initial interview to determine the nature of complaint; if domestic or non-domestic violence. If domestic, said personnel will make an assessment and referral to OESPA. If non-domestic violence, endorse complainant to Legal and Investigation Branch (L&IB).
L&IB personnel will conduct initial interview and screening of complaint affidavit, evidence and other supporting documents. If the supporting documents is complete in substance and in form, the complainant will fill-up complaint sheet. Complaint will be accepted with supporting documents and complainant will be advised accordingly that the complaint will be referred to unit of concerned personnel for appropriate action/investigation.
